    This inflatable bed camper by Flated for the mid-size truck market is really cool. If you don't need a camper shell on your Tacoma, Frontier, Ranger, or Colorado, then you just simply deflate it and put it back in the bag. If you need it again or want it for camping, then just fill it back up with air and put it back on the bed of your truck. So awesome and test you can drive with it.

    Kinda neat, but it looks like it would leak like a sieve. There’s zero security features. There’s no rear brake light. There’s no means of interior illumination. There’s (apparently) no cab to bed pass through which is very handy to have. It also looks like that rear flap would literally beat the paint off your tailgate at highway speeds. For $2k, if that’s what they cost, I don’t see the the cost to value ratio penciling - far from it. It seems way over-priced for all the drawbacks, but that’s just me.
